J-VALVES
Forged Valve Body: Made of premium carbon steel or alloy steel via one-piece forging, free of casting defects with dense grain structure, featuring much stronger pressure-bearing performance than cast valves.
Y-Type or T-Type Flow Passage: Optimized internal flow channel effectively lowers fluid resistance and pressure drop to improve overall pipeline operational efficiency.
Disc Guiding Structure: Precision positioning structure ensures accurate centering between disc and seat, reducing part abrasion and extending service life.
Stellite Hardfaced Sealing Surface: Seat and disc sealing areas are overlaid with Stellite alloy, featuring excellent erosion and wear resistance.
Pressure-Sealed Bonnet: Adopts self-tightening pressure sealing for high-pressure working conditions; sealing effect gets better as medium pressure increases.
Rising Stem Structure: Optional outside screw & yoke or inside screw & yoke configuration; outside screw design allows operators to directly check open/closed status visually.
Back Seat Structure: Secondary sealing forms between stem and bonnet when valve fully opens, enabling onsite packing replacement without dismantling the whole valve.
Flanged & Butt-Weld End Connection: Available with RF raised-face flange and BW butt-weld two connection types to fit different installation requirements.
| Item | Specification |
Size Range | 1/2″ ~ 12″ (DN15 ~ DN300) |
Pressure Class | Class 150LB ~ 2500LB (PN10 ~ PN420) |
Temperature Range | -29℃ ~ +538℃ (subject to body material grade) |
Body Material | A105, F11, F22, F304, F316, F304L, F316L |
Disc & Seat Material | Base material + STL hardfacing / Solid Stellite |
Stem Material | 410 Stainless Steel, F6a, 17-4PH |
Sealing Material | Flexible graphite; all-metal seal for high-temperature & high-pressure service |
End Connection | RF Flanged / BW Butt-Weld |
Actuation | Handwheel, Gear Operator, Electric Actuator, Pneumatic Actuator, Hydraulic Actuator |
Design Standards | ASME B16.34, BS 1873, API 623 |
Test Standards | API 598, BS EN 12266-1 |
Face-to-Face Dimension | Compliant with ASME B16.10 |
Oil & Natural Gas: Used for medium cut-off and flow regulation on high-pressure oil & gas transmission pipelines, wellhead equipment and gathering stations.
Thermal Power Industry: Controls high temperature and high pressure medium on main steam pipeline, feedwater pipeline and bypass system.
Nuclear Power Industry: Realizes medium isolation for nuclear-grade piping system (nuclear certified version available).
Chemical Industry: Applied on high-pressure reaction units, synthetic ammonia, urea facilities and other pipelines carrying corrosive medium.
Coal Chemical Industry: Suitable for high-pressure black water and grey water pipeline in coal gasification, coal-to-oil and coal-to-gas projects.
Ship & Offshore Engineering: Provides reliable shut-off for high-pressure hydraulic system, ballast system and fuel piping system.
General Industrial High-pressure System: Used for flow control and shut-off of compressed air, high-pressure water, steam and other industrial medium.
Ultra-high Pressure Resistance: Integral forged structure avoids casting pores and sand holes, capable of Class2500LB ultra-high pressure service to prevent pipeline burst accidents.
Excellent Sealing Stability: Combination of hard alloy sealing and self-tightening bonnet seal achieves zero leakage under large differential pressure.
Long Service Life & Low Maintenance Cost: Precision guiding plus wear-resistant sealing greatly lowers component abrasion, reducing maintenance frequency and spare part replacement expense.
Optimized Operating Torque: Optional balanced disc structure cuts opening and closing torque for easy operation of large-size high-pressure valves.
Wide Working Condition Adaptability: Various material combinations cover full working range from low temperature to high temperature, non-corrosive to strong corrosive medium environment.
Standardized Safety Performance: Manufactured strictly following international API and ASME standards, optional SIL safety certification to guarantee whole system running safely.
Reduced Full-cycle Cost: Despite slightly higher initial purchase cost than cast valves, its long service lifespan and low failure rate effectively lower overall long-term operating cost.
